public inbox for gentoo-commits@lists.gentoo.org
 help / color / mirror / Atom feed
* [gentoo-commits] gentoo-x86 commit in dev-util/scons: ChangeLog scons-0.98.4.ebuild scons-0.96.1.ebuild scons-0.96.94.ebuild
@ 2008-05-29 13:41 Ali Polatel (hawking)
  0 siblings, 0 replies; only message in thread
From: Ali Polatel (hawking) @ 2008-05-29 13:41 UTC (permalink / raw
  To: gentoo-commits

hawking     08/05/29 13:41:18

  Modified:             ChangeLog
  Added:                scons-0.98.4.ebuild
  Removed:              scons-0.96.1.ebuild scons-0.96.94.ebuild
  Log:
  Version bump. Drop old.
  (Portage version: 2.1.5.2)

Revision  Changes    Path
1.56                 dev-util/scons/ChangeLog

file : http://sources.gentoo.org/viewcvs.py/gentoo-x86/dev-util/scons/ChangeLog?rev=1.56&view=markup
plain: http://sources.gentoo.org/viewcvs.py/gentoo-x86/dev-util/scons/ChangeLog?rev=1.56&content-type=text/plain
diff : http://sources.gentoo.org/viewcvs.py/gentoo-x86/dev-util/scons/ChangeLog?r1=1.55&r2=1.56

Index: ChangeLog
===================================================================
RCS file: /var/cvsroot/gentoo-x86/dev-util/scons/ChangeLog,v
retrieving revision 1.55
retrieving revision 1.56
diff -u -r1.55 -r1.56
--- ChangeLog	13 May 2008 18:36:19 -0000	1.55
+++ ChangeLog	29 May 2008 13:41:17 -0000	1.56
@@ -1,228 +1,10 @@
 # ChangeLog for dev-util/scons
-# Copyright 2002-2008 Gentoo Foundation; Distributed under the GPL v2
-# $Header: /var/cvsroot/gentoo-x86/dev-util/scons/ChangeLog,v 1.55 2008/05/13 18:36:19 hawking Exp $
+# Copyright 1999-2008 Gentoo Foundation; Distributed under the GPL v2
+# $Header: /var/cvsroot/gentoo-x86/dev-util/scons/ChangeLog,v 1.56 2008/05/29 13:41:17 hawking Exp $
 
-*scons-0.98.3 (13 May 2008)
+*scons-0.98.4 (29 May 2008)
 
-  13 May 2008; Ali Polatel <hawking@gentoo.org> scons-0.96.94.ebuild,
-  scons-0.97.ebuild, +scons-0.98.3.ebuild:
-  Version bump. python_mod_{optimize,cleanup} are ROOT aware. Quoting.
+  29 May 2008; Ali Polatel <hawking@gentoo.org> -scons-0.96.1.ebuild,
+  -scons-0.96.94.ebuild, +scons-0.98.4.ebuild:
+  Version bump. Drop old.
 
-  26 Sep 2007; Brent Baude <ranger@gentoo.org> scons-0.97.ebuild:
-  Marking  scons-0.97 ppc64 for bug 189096
-
-  13 Sep 2007; Roy Marples <uberlord@gentoo.org> scons-0.97.ebuild:
-  Keyworded ~x86-fbsd, #191658.
-
-  12 Sep 2007; Christoph Mende <angelos@gentoo.org> scons-0.97.ebuild:
-  Stable on amd64 wrt bug #191658
-
-  08 Sep 2007; Jeroen Roovers <jer@gentoo.org> scons-0.97.ebuild:
-  Stable for HPPA (bug #191658).
-
-  08 Sep 2007; Tiziano Müller <dev-zero@gentoo.org> metadata.xml,
-  -scons-0.96.96.ebuild:
-  Assigning to python-herd, dropped old version.
-
-  01 Sep 2007; Christian Heim <phreak@gentoo.org> metadata.xml:
-  Removing twp from metadata due to his retirement (see #190561 for reference).
-
-  13 Aug 2007; Gustavo Zacarias <gustavoz@gentoo.org> scons-0.97.ebuild:
-  Stable on sparc
-
-  13 Aug 2007; Tobias Scherbaum <dertobi123@gentoo.org> scons-0.97.ebuild:
-  ppc. stable
-
-  25 Jul 2007; Raúl Porcel <armin76@gentoo.org> scons-0.97.ebuild:
-  alpha/ia64/x86 stable
-
-*scons-0.97 (06 Jun 2007)
-
-  06 Jun 2007; <twp@gentoo.org> +scons-0.97.ebuild:
-  Version bump.  Bug # 180323.
-
-*scons-0.96.96 (14 Apr 2007)
-
-  14 Apr 2007; Stefan Schweizer <genstef@gentoo.org> -scons-0.96.95.ebuild,
-  +scons-0.96.96.ebuild:
-  version bump
-
-  04 Apr 2007; Jeroen Roovers <jer@gentoo.org> scons-0.96.94.ebuild:
-  Stable for HPPA (bug #173281).
-
-*scons-0.96.95 (02 Mar 2007)
-
-  02 Mar 2007; <twp@gentoo.org> -scons-0.96.94.ebuild,
-  +scons-0.96.95.ebuild:
-  Version bump. Bug #168970.
-
-*scons-0.96.94 (01 Feb 2007)
-
-  01 Feb 2007; <twp@gentoo.org> -scons-0.96.91.ebuild,
-  -scons-0.96.92-r3.ebuild, -scons-0.96.93.ebuild, +scons-0.96.94.ebuild:
-  Version bump.  Bug #162333.  Remove old versions.
-
-  19 Jan 2007; Charlie Shepherd <masterdriverz@gentoo.org>
-  scons-0.96.1.ebuild, scons-0.96.91.ebuild, scons-0.96.92-r3.ebuild,
-  scons-0.96.93.ebuild:
-  QA: remove invalid RESTRICT="mirror"
-
-*scons-0.96.93 (07 Dec 2006)
-
-  07 Dec 2006; <twp@gentoo.org> +scons-0.96.93.ebuild:
-  Version bump.  Bug # 157405.
-
-*scons-0.96.92-r3 (09 Nov 2006)
-
-  09 Nov 2006; <twp@gentoo.org> -scons-0.96.92-r2.ebuild,
-  +scons-0.96.92-r3.ebuild:
-  Remove man pages installed in /usr/man.  Bug # 154410.
-
-*scons-0.96.92-r2 (07 Nov 2006)
-
-  07 Nov 2006; <twp@gentoo.org> -scons-0.96.92.ebuild,
-  -scons-0.96.92-r1.ebuild, +scons-0.96.92-r2.ebuild:
-  Move clean-up code to pkg_postinst. Remove old versions. Bug # 153915.
-  Thanks jakub.
-
-*scons-0.96.92-r1 (03 Nov 2006)
-
-  03 Nov 2006; <twp@gentoo.org> +scons-0.96.92-r1.ebuild:
-  Remove orphaned files from previous buggy builds. Bug # 153915. Thanks jakub!
-
-*scons-0.96.92 (23 Oct 2006)
-
-  23 Oct 2006; <twp@gentoo.org> -scons-0.96.90.ebuild, scons-0.96.91.ebuild,
-  +scons-0.96.92.ebuild:
-  Version bump and clean up .py[co] files. Bugs # 118022, # 132448, and # 144978.
-
-  26 May 2006; Diego Pettenò <flameeyes@gentoo.org> scons-0.96.1.ebuild:
-  Add ~x86-fbsd keyword.
-
-  09 Jan 2006; Markus Rothe <corsair@gentoo.org> scons-0.96.1.ebuild,
-  scons-0.96.90.ebuild, scons-0.96.91.ebuild:
-  Stable on ppc64/added ~ppc64
-
-  10 Dec 2005; Tom Gall <tgall@gentoo.org> scons-0.96.1.ebuild:
-  add ~ppc64
-
-*scons-0.96.91 (31 Oct 2005)
-
-  31 Oct 2005; Tom Payne <twp@gentoo.org> +scons-0.96.91.ebuild:
-  Version bump. 0.96.91 is hard masked in package.mask until it can be
-  demonstrated not to cause problems.
-
-*scons-0.96.90 (10 Jul 2005)
-
-  10 Jul 2005; Tom Payne <twp@gentoo.org> -scons-0.0.9.ebuild,
-  -scons-0.94-r1.ebuild, -scons-0.94-r2.ebuild, -scons-0.95.ebuild,
-  -scons-0.96.ebuild, +scons-0.96.90.ebuild:
-  Version bump. Bug # 93887. Remove old versions.
-
-  22 May 2005; Tobias Scherbaum <dertobi123@gentoo.org> scons-0.96.1.ebuild:
-  Stable on ppc.
-
-  21 Apr 2005; Michael Hanselmann <hansmi@gentoo.org> scons-0.96.ebuild:
-  Stable on ppc.
-
-  01 Apr 2005; Aron Griffis <agriffis@gentoo.org> scons-0.96.1.ebuild:
-  stable on ia64
-
-  06 Feb 2005; Kito <kito@gentoo.org> scons-0.96.1.ebuild:
-  keyword ~ppc-macos
-
-  31 Dec 2004; Ciaran McCreesh <ciaranm@gentoo.org> :
-  Change encoding to UTF-8 for GLEP 31 compliance
-
-  30 Oct 2004; Jason Wever <weeve@gentoo.org> scons-0.96.1.ebuild:
-  Stable on sparc.
-
-  19 Oct 2004; Dylan Carlson <absinthe@gentoo.org> scons-0.94-r1.ebuild,
-  scons-0.95.ebuild, scons-0.96.1.ebuild, scons-0.96.ebuild:
-  Stable on amd64.
-
-  10 Oct 2004; Bryan Østergaard <kloeri@gentoo.org> scons-0.96.1.ebuild:
-  Stable on alpha.
-
-  04 Oct 2004; Tom Payne <twp@gentoo.org> +metadata.xml:
-  Now maintained by twp@g.o.
-
-*scons-0.96.1 (04 Oct 2004)
-
-  04 Oct 2004; Tom Payne <twp@gentoo.org> +scons-0.96.1.ebuild:
-  Version bump and stable on x86.
-
-*scons-0.96 (18 Aug 2004)
-
-  18 Aug 2004; Bryan Østergaard <kloeri@gentoo.org> +scons-0.96.ebuild:
-  Version bump.
-
-  24 Jun 2004; Jeremy Huddleston <eradicator@gentoo.org> scons-0.94-r2.ebuild:
-  Stable amd64.
-
-  04 Jun 2004; Bryan Østergaard <kloeri@gentoo.org> scons-0.95.ebuild:
-  Stable on alpha.
-
-  18 Apr 2004; Jason Wever <weeve@gentoo.org> scons-0.94-r2.ebuild:
-  Stable on sparc.
-
-*scons-0.95 (04 Apr 2004)
-
-  04 Apr 2004; Bryan Østergaard <kloeri@gentoo.org> scons-0.94-r2.ebuild,
-  scons-0.95.ebuild:
-  scons-0.94-r2 stable on x86, add scons-0.95.
-
-*scons-0.94-r2 (26 Feb 2004)
-
-  26 Feb 2004; <kloeri@gentoo.org> scons-0.94-r2.ebuild:
-  Byte-compile .py files, closing bug #42660.
-
-*scons-0.94-r1 (16 Dec 2003)
-
-  16 Dec 2003; Heinrich Wendel <lanius@gentoo.org> scons-0.93.ebuild,
-  scons-0.94-r1.ebuild, scons-0.94.ebuild:
-  - removed old ebuilds
-  - now uses distutils eclass
-  - marked 0.94 stable on x86, ppc
-
-*scons-0.93 (28 Oct 2003)
-
-  28 Oct 2003; Martin Holzer <mholzer@gentoo.org> scons-0.93.ebuild:
-  Version bumped. closes #31833.
-
-*scons-0.92 (13 Oct 2003)
-
-  13 Oct 2003; Heinrich Wendel <lanius@gentoo.org> scons-0.92.ebuild:
-  bump
-
-*scons-0.90 (10 Jul 2003)
-
-  10 Jul 2003; Yannick Koehler <ykoehler@gentoo.org> scons-0.90.ebuild files/digest-scons-0.90 ChangeLog :
-  Version bumped.
-
-*scons-0.0.9 (04 Jan 2003)
-
-  04 Jan 2003; Martin Holzer <mholzer@gentoo.org> scons-0.0.9.ebuild files/digest-scons-0.0.9 ChangeLog :
-  Version bumped. Closes #13236 
-
-  06 Dec 2002; Rodney Rees <manson@gentoo.org> : changed sparc ~sparc keywords
- 
-*scons-0.0.7 (18 May 2002)
-
-  18 May 2002; M.Thibaut <murphy@gentoo.org> scons-0.0.7.ebuild :
-  
-  Add new revision. Several changes in commandline options.
-
-*scons-0.0.3 (3 Feb 2002)
-
-  3 Feb 2002; Karl Trygve Kalleberg <karltk@gentoo.org> scons-0.0.3.ebuild files/digest-scons-0.0.3
-
-  Added new revision. This one supports proper piping in the commands.
-
-  1 Feb 2002; G.Bevin <gbevin@gentoo.org> ChangeLog :
-  
-  Added initial ChangeLog which should be updated whenever the package is
-  updated in any way. This changelog is targetted to users. This means that the
-  comments should well explained and written in clean English. The details about
-  writing correct changelogs are explained in the skel.ChangeLog file which you
-  can find in the root directory of the portage repository.



1.1                  dev-util/scons/scons-0.98.4.ebuild

file : http://sources.gentoo.org/viewcvs.py/gentoo-x86/dev-util/scons/scons-0.98.4.ebuild?rev=1.1&view=markup
plain: http://sources.gentoo.org/viewcvs.py/gentoo-x86/dev-util/scons/scons-0.98.4.ebuild?rev=1.1&content-type=text/plain

Index: scons-0.98.4.ebuild
===================================================================
# Copyright 1999-2008 Gentoo Foundation
# Distributed under the terms of the GNU General Public License v2
# $Header: /var/cvsroot/gentoo-x86/dev-util/scons/scons-0.98.4.ebuild,v 1.1 2008/05/29 13:41:17 hawking Exp $

NEED_PYTHON="1.5.2"

inherit python distutils multilib

DESCRIPTION="Extensible Python-based build utility"
SRC_URI="mirror://sourceforge/${PN}/${P}.tar.gz"
HOMEPAGE="http://www.scons.org/"

SLOT="0"
LICENSE="as-is"
KEYWORDS="~alpha ~amd64 ~hppa ~ia64 ~mips ~ppc ~ppc64 ~sparc ~x86 ~x86-fbsd"
IUSE=""

DOCS="RELEASE.txt CHANGES.txt LICENSE.txt"

src_install () {
	distutils_src_install
	# move man pages from /usr/man to /usr/share/man
	dodir /usr/share
	mv "${D}"/usr/man "${D}"/usr/share
}

pkg_postinst() {
	python_mod_optimize /usr/$(get_libdir)/${P}
	# clean up stale junk left there by old faulty ebuilds
	# see Bug 118022 and Bug 132448
	if has_version "<dev-util/scons-0.96.92-r1" ; then
		einfo "Cleaning up stale orphaned py[co] files..."
		[[ -d "${ROOT}/usr/$(get_libdir)/scons/SCons" ]] \
		    && rm -rf "${ROOT}/usr/$(get_libdir)/scons/SCons"
		einfo "Done."
	fi
}

pkg_postrm() {
	python_mod_cleanup /usr/$(get_libdir)/${P}
}



-- 
gentoo-commits@lists.gentoo.org mailing list



^ permalink raw reply	[flat|nested] only message in thread

only message in thread, other threads:[~2008-05-29 13:41 UTC | newest]

Thread overview: (only message) (download: mbox.gz follow: Atom feed
-- links below jump to the message on this page --
2008-05-29 13:41 [gentoo-commits] gentoo-x86 commit in dev-util/scons: ChangeLog scons-0.98.4.ebuild scons-0.96.1.ebuild scons-0.96.94.ebuild Ali Polatel (hawking)

This is a public inbox, see mirroring instructions
for how to clone and mirror all data and code used for this inbox